The new GPS (AI navigation routines) that have been implemented by SCS in v1.30 are making the loading time considerably longer. It takes 2 minutes to load ProMods 2.25 on my (rather powerful) PC, whereas it only took 30 seconds to load ProMods 2.20.

Sadly we cannot do anything about this.

The game is not frozen, you just have to wait a long time.

Warning: That's a long but important reply. Please, read it carefully to understand the issue.

Here's a reply from SCS, quoted from the SCS forum:
...the game is generating navigational data. This happens when there is change in game version, map or job related data (e.g. because you added or removed DLC or mod). The generation of the data might take some time, especially if you have slower CPU (on my home i7-6700 the generation for combination of base game + east + scandinavia + france DLCs takes about 15s.). Currently the progress bar is not updated while that happens so it might look as if the game did hang. Just leave the game running for some time and it should continue. After the data are generated, they will be reused for future loads until some change forces them to be generated again so future loads should be fast.
And now what causes PM 2.25 to load so long every time?

Unfortunately, SCS didn't delete Genova. It's hidden but it's in game. Companies aren't disabled. And there's a bus station that isn't disabled too. It causes issues. Usually, only the first loading of ProMods should take some time, and then every new loading should be really fast. But that bus station in Genova causes the cached data to break, and it has to cache it over and over again, with every restart of the game. That's why loading ProMods takes so long.

Now I have a theory - if you buy the DLC today or later, it'll solve the problem automatically. That bus station will get assigned to Genova and the game will be happy, so it'll cache all roads once and then load everything very fast next time.

If you don't have the DLC - I already have a fix for that problem, but please keep in mind, that it overwrites SCS vanilla sector. So, if SCS fixes something there, my file won't reflect the change.
ProMods 2.25 loading time fix: http://promods.net/sm_forward.html?lnk=/k8r6aerczq75/promo ... 5.scs.html
Try it yourself. Put it above ProMods Map in Mod Manager. Load the game once, it'll cache the navigation data and it takes few minutes. But now after you restart, it'll be very fast. Just remember, that changing some mods may break that cached data and you'll have to wait again.
Now my PM 2.25 loads in less than 10 seconds, it was never that fast. So SCS actually improved the loading time A LOT but we can't benefit from that properly because of their mistakes...
